Role Summary

The Market Development Engineer FPGA will grow FPGA market share across EMEA by supporting customers' R&D and guiding technology selection. The role partners with Field Application Engineers (FAE), sales, and suppliers to execute regional supplier strategy, run technical engagements, and support customer development projects.

Responsibilities

Key responsibilities include:

  • Drive FPGA market growth in cooperation with FAE and sales teams.
  • Monitor and analyze market trends to inform supplier portfolio decisions.
  • Implement and execute EMEA supplier strategy and regional programs.
  • Prepare and present regular business updates with suppliers.
  • Advise development engineers on selecting FPGA technologies and components for designs.
  • Participate in customer development projects and technical meetings.
  • Prepare and conduct trainings, events, and technical sessions for customers and suppliers.
  • Recommend technical direction and priorities based on supplier strategy and market conditions.

About the Company

Company: Arrow Electronics

Headquarters: Centennial, Colorado, United States

Global technology solutions provider and distributor of electronic components, software and services. Serves commercial and industrial markets with design engineering, product realization, supply chain and IoT solutions; parent company of eInfochips.
